Managers-Only Wiki: Fennock JV Proposal

This page summarizes the proposed joint venture between Quarrel Dynamics and Fennock Industrial, prepared for board review. Scope covers co-development of the Aldermere coating process, with Fennock contributing plant capacity in Strathmoss and Quarrel contributing IP and staff. Term sheet highlights: five-year initial term, shared R&D costs, and a buyout option at year three. Risks and valuation assumptions are detailed in linked annexes. The strategic rationale hinges on one point recorded below.

management briefing: Headcount on the Druath team goes from 3 to 140 by the end of October. Gross margin on Druath came in at 20 percent against a plan of 15 percent.

Q3 Planning — Heads of Department. The Varnell Foods franchise agreement with Copperbeam Holdings enters final negotiation this quarter. Territory terms for the Elmsbridge region are settled; royalty structure is not. Legal completes review by week six. Hold all external comms until signature. Department impacts circulated separately. The confidential summary of our negotiating position follows below.

confidential, bagep-fajef: Gross margin on Druwyn came in at 5 percent against a plan of 15 percent. Only 5 of the 80 pilot accounts renewed Druwyn, so a churn review is set for April 1.

Management Meeting Minutes — Pricing Review

Present: department heads, chaired by L. Varrow. The Orbex product line will move to tiered pricing next quarter, with entry pricing held flat and mid-tier rising 6%. Heads should brief their teams only after the announcement date. Finance confirmed margin modelling is complete. The confidential positioning rationale is recorded immediately below.

confidential, bawip-fahap: Gross margin on Ulaael came in at 5 percent against a plan of 10 percent. Only 5 of the 100 pilot accounts renewed Ulaael, so a churn review is set for July 1.

Leadership Review Briefing — Hiring Freeze, Instruments Division

Board members: quick summary ahead of Thursday. We've paused all hiring in the Instruments division at Halbrook Systems effective this month. Demand softened two quarters running, and we'd rather hold the line on costs than cut later. Open offers already signed will be honoured; everything else is frozen. Tomas will walk through the savings model live. The underlying plan is summarised just below.

management briefing: The renewal with Ulaathix Group closes at $2 million a year, 15 percent below the last contract. Project Oliwyn slips by two quarters because of the audit delay.